Transaction 8584e9e749227d34e42bcf67016db6258221066a44f2a1a468cbf22580c698bb

1 Input
2 Outputs
  • 8584e9e749227d34e42bcf67016db6258221066a44f2a1a468cbf22580c698bb:0
  • value  40015
    address  1Ae9f8vGGWy7tcWhS62mYtod7Db68N17PS
  • 8584e9e749227d34e42bcf67016db6258221066a44f2a1a468cbf22580c698bb:1
  • value  169585
    address  18D5G4NxVRTnKp3KdP7tTE7ihyRBkYSVhg